As the Appalachian Trail moves north through New England, the sections get steadily longer—and so do the climbs. Stretching 150 miles between Massachusetts and New Hampshire, Vermont beckons with maple syrup, charming ski slopes, and a mysterious (if not downright suspicious) lack of rocks in the trail. Big mountains like …Welcome to. Vermont. The A.T. is what the Green Mountain State of Vermont is all about —an inviting and inspiring treadway that welcomes hikers of all abilities. The Trail ascends from 400 feet to more than 4,000 feet, offering challenges for both beginners and seasoned backpackers. 150.8 MILES A.T. Miles in State. Pennsylvania is home to 229 of the most picturesque miles on the Appalachian Trail and the 4th longest stretch of the 14 states it passes through. Since its conception in 1921, and completion in 1937, the AT has been the premiere hiking destination for novice hikers and committed adventurers making the 2,175 mile thru-hike from Maine to Georgia.

All red-blooded hikers know the southern terminus of the Appalachian Trail begins at Springer Mountain in Georgia. Although that's true, there's more to the story. The AT journey begins at Amicalola Falls State Park, where AT thru-hikers go to sign in. To fervent followers, it's like catching your first glimpse of the Yellow Brick Road.Apr 17, 2015 ... There are a few fees hikers will encounter on the Trail: Great Smoky Mountains National Park: An A.T. thru-hiker permit in the Great Smoky Mountains National Park costs $40 and must be purchased in advance. Shenandoah National Park: A backcountry permit in Shenandoah National Park costs $9 per person with a $6 reservation fee and must be ... There are ~2,200 reasons to hike the Appalachian Trail. Learn more and become a … The A.T. in New Hampshire is rugged and inspiring, offering more miles above treeline than any other Trail state. Hiking the ridgeline of the famed White Mountains offers spectacular views and an exceptional sense of personal accomplishment. 160.9 MILES A.T. Miles in State. RATING: 1-9 Easy to Difficult. 400′-6288′ Elevation Range in Feet. Multi-day Hiking: From backpacking on a one-night overnight trip to section-hiking large portions of the A.T. and becoming a “2,000-miler,” multi-day hikers tackle any stretch of the A.T. short of thru-hiking. Thru-Hiking: Hiking the entire A.T. within a single year, oftentimes within 5 ½ to 7 months; another avenue to become a “2000 ...
